The Ultimate Louisiana Voodoo Fries You’ll Crave!

  • Prep Time: 25 Min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 Minutes
  • Total Time: 50 Minutes
  • Yield: 4 Servings 1x
  • Category: Easy Dinner Recipes

Description

How to make Louisiana Voodoo Fries with savory gravy and flavorful toppings that taste just like Wingstop.


Ingredients

Scale
  • Fries & Gravy Base:
  • 1.5 lbs high-quality frozen French fries
  • 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 4 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• Gravy & Fry Seasonings:
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• Essential Spices:
  • 1 teaspoon kosher salt, or to taste
  • 1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per, or to taste
  • Flavorful Toppings:
  • 1 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up ranch dressing
  • 2 tablespoons chopped green onions

Instructions

  1. Bake Fries, Start Gravy: Preheat oven per fry package instructions. Bake high-quality frozen French fries until golden and crispy. Meanwhile, melt butter in a saucepan, then whisk in flour to create a smooth roux, cooking for one minute.
  2. Whisk Gravy Base: Gradually whisk chicken broth into the roux until smooth, ensuring no lumps remain. Stir in the heavy cream next. This forms the creamy base for your delicious Louisiana Voodoo Fries gravy.
  3. Season Gravy: Add gar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, Worcestershire sauce, salt, pepper, and cayenne to the gravy. Simmer gently, stirring often, until the gravy thickens to your desired consistency.
  4. Crispy Fries: Continue baking the French fries, flipping halfway through, until they are perfectly golden brown and crispy. This crispiness is crucial for the best Louisiana Voodoo Fries experience, preventing sogginess.
  5. Prepare Toppings: While fries bake and gravy simmers, shred cheddar cheese and chop green onions. Have your ranch dressing ready. These fresh toppings will elevate your homemade Louisiana Voodoo Fries.
  6. Assemble Voodoo Fries: Once fries are ready, transfer them to a serving dish. Generously pour the warm, savory gravy over the crispy fries. Sprinkle evenly with shredded sharp cheddar cheese, allowing it to melt slightly.
  7. Finish & Serve: Drizzle ranch dressing over the cheesy fries, then garnish with chopped green onions. Serve your incredible Louisiana Voodoo Fries (Wingstop Copycat) immediately to enjoy them at their best.

Notes

Gradually whisk chicken broth into the roux to prevent lumps and ensure a perfectly smooth, delicious gravy for your fries.

Store leftover Voodoo Fries in an airtight container in the refrigerator for 3-4 days, but expect them to soften.

For a gluten-free version, use a gluten-free flour blend, ensuring your chicken broth and Worcestershire sauce are also GF.

Serve these incredible Voodoo Fries immediately after assembly to enjoy them hot, crispy, and at their absolute best.

Prepare the gravy up to three days ahead and chop green onions a day prior for quick assembly before serving.
